Default [Vehicles] Living Vehicles?

I am starting to write a setting for an upcoming game (related to the mage blade thread).

I have started to think about what vehicles are available in the setting. One of the ideas I came up with is that some of the "vehicles" are actually animals which have been modified through some mixture of magic and bio-tech.

While living vehicles do exist, in terms of something like a horse, I have ideas in mind which are a mix of living thing and machine (or at least a heavily modified living thing).

The cylon raiders from Battlestar Gallactica might be a good example, but my version would be less computerized machine and more bio-tech/magi-tech machine. Another example would be the biomechanical whale pictured here, but (again) I visually imagine something which still appears more living.

Are there guidelines for building something like this? I was looking at Transports of Fantasy, but I'm not sure that quite covers my ideas.

What you need is GURPS Bio-Tech, available at your local branch of Warehouse 23. It has sections on Biovehicles (p. 96) and on magical Biotech (p. 30).

While Biotech is largely about general guidelines and building living vehicles as characters, Spaceships has support for building them as gear (vehicles), although it's skewed much more toward operation in space (for obvious reasons). Relevant parts are the first volume (for the base system, as well as things like Organic Armor), the fourth (for Robot Leg systems, which can certainly work for living legs as well), the seventh (in addition to what dcarson notes, this also has things like ornithopter wings, tails, maws, rules for vehicles that lack life support or get it via magic, smaller systems, etc), and Alternate Spaceships, from Pyramid #3/34 (with rules for flexible snake-like locomotion, volume effects of having large amounts of armor, water propulsion, etc).

In the Titan series by Varley there is a very large species where the males are airships and the females are submarines. The males at least can be used as transportation where you travel in the first chamber of the digestive system I think.
